Deadwood star comments on “gut wrenching” screenplay for revival movie

August 23, 2018 by Samuel Brace

Earl Brown, one of the stars of Deadwood, has shared his reaction to what he describes as a “gut wrenching” script for the revival movie.

The Wire. The Sopranos. Deadwood. These are a few of the shows that marked the onset of the golden age of television and all three remain incredibly well regarded to this day. In the case of Deadwood, the story isn’t quite over, as a revival movie has been confirmed by HBO.

Earl Brown, one of the stars of Deadwood, has now revealed his thoughts on the film’s script, taking to Twitter to share his thoughts. He seems to like it:

“I just read the final draft. Holy. Shit. In the course of those two hours, my emotions ricocheted in every fucking direction: exhilaration to melancholy; hoots of joy to screams of despair. The Maestro has topped himself.

“The structure is essentially the same as the first version I read a year and a half ago, but the complexities of the relationships, the emotional peaks and depths, are all sharpened to a razor fine edge. It’s gut wrenching.”
